Mohammad attends 120km event at Endurance Village
By N.D. Prashant, Staff Reporter
Published: 19:33 December 7, 2013
Abu Dhabi: Ali Yousuf Hussain Al Hammadi rode Niac Armor superbly in the last two loops of the 120-kilometre National Day Cup endurance ride to clinch a two-second victory at the Emirates International Endurance Village in Al Wathba on Saturday.
Al Hammadi, on the 12-year-old grey Anglo-Arab mare, started the final stage of the 16km loop at first spot but was closely followed by Shaikh Rashid Dalmouk Juma Al Maktoum on Mureib. However, Al Hammadi, who rides for the Al Wathba Stables, hung on to stave off the challenge.
Mureib’s MRM stablemate Printemps de Marot, ridden by Shaikh Hamed Dalmouk Juma Al Maktoum, settled the third spot...
